Exports by Country
El Salvador (X tons), the United States (X tons) and Honduras (X tons) were the main destinations of cocoa butter exports from Costa Rica, with a combined X% share of total exports.
From 2012 to 2023, the most notable rate of growth in terms of shipments, amongst the main countries of destination, was attained by Honduras (with a CAGR of X%), while the other leaders experienced more modest paces of growth.
In value terms, the largest markets for cocoa butter exported from Costa Rica were El Salvador ($X), the United States ($X) and Honduras ($X), together comprising X% of total exports. France and Guatemala lagged somewhat behind, together accounting for a further X%.
In terms of the main countries of destination, France, with a CAGR of X%, saw the highest rates of growth with regard to the value of exports, over the period under review, while shipments for the other leaders experienced more modest paces of growth.

Imports by Country
In 2023, Colombia (X tons) constituted the largest cocoa butter supplier to Costa Rica, accounting for a X% share of total imports. Moreover, cocoa butter imports from Colombia exceeded the figures recorded by the second-largest supplier, Brazil (X tons), eightfold. Peru (X tons) ranked third in terms of total imports with a X% share.
From 2012 to 2023, the average annual rate of growth in terms of volume from Colombia amounted to X%. The remaining supplying countries recorded the following average annual rates of imports growth: Brazil (X% per year) and Peru (X% per year).
In value terms, Colombia ($X) constituted the largest supplier of cocoa butter to Costa Rica, comprising X% of total imports. The second position in the ranking was taken by Brazil ($X), with a X% share of total imports. It was followed by the United States, with a X% share.
From 2012 to 2023, the average annual rate of growth in terms of value from Colombia amounted to X%. The remaining supplying countries recorded the following average annual rates of imports growth: Brazil (X% per year) and the United States (X% per year).
